Fundamentals of software quality assurance

Software quality assurance is a broader term and the whole process spans the entire life cycle of the development of software, application or program. Odc forms the fundamentals of software reliability because it allows software developers, testers, as well as customer facing teams collaborate on a standardized approach. Jurans quality control handbook is perhaps the most referenced book on the fundamentals of quality control and assurance. Refer the tutorials sequentially one after the other. The content of this program is applicable to any field such as manufacturing, health care and food processing. Webapplication software testing fundamentals test analyst. This book, of 624 pages, introduces software quality assurance sqa and provides an overview of standards used to implement sqa. Rigorous software testing contributes significantly to.

Quality assurance qa software testing training online. In this course, learn about qa practices within the context of a software engineering project. Check your knowledge of the fundamentals to see where you stand. Hiding behind those words is a world of interpretation and. Covers testing types, test plans etc this course was created by.

This practical three day short course will give you a comprehensive understanding of the software testing process and the importance of testing at all stages of. Handbook of software quality assurance, fourth edition. Instructor meaghan lewis demonstrates the different kinds of testing qa focuses on and how qa fits into the software development life cycle sdlc. I also have been playing a key role in advocating the importance of various agile techniques in determining the ultimate quality of the software product, thereby strengthening the productdevelopmentqa teams. In this course you will learn how to write software testing. Software quality assurance or we can say qa testing is a fundamental component of the sdlc software development life cycle process. Quick guide to software quality management tools and assurance techniques, fundamentals and working architecture. Quality assurance qa engineering can mean many different things to different people. Introduction to software quality assurance, control and. App dev teams face pressure to deliver software frequently and to a highquality standard.

This course is a three day introduction and overview of the fundamentals of software quality along the dimensions of quality control, quality assurance and quality management. The quality assurance professional must be skilled not only in software testing, integration testing or other testing areas, but also in devops tools and methodology. This is a course for beginners who would like to do manual testing. Software quality assurance sqa is a process which assures that all software engineering processes, methods, activities and work items are. It provides a complete picture of the testing process, how it fits into the development life cycle, how to properly scope and prioritize testing activities, and what techniques to use for optimal results. Software quality assurance sqa is a set of activities for ensuring quality in software engineering processes that ultimately results, or at least gives confidence, in the quality of software products. Software testing and quality assurance fundamentals download. Quality assurance vs quality control another subject that is closely related to quality assurance is quality control. Software quality assurance go back to all qa and testing courses this practical three day short course will give you a comprehensive understanding of the software testing process and the importance of testing at all stages of the software development lifecycle.

Mar 11, 2019 quality assurance qa engineering can mean many different things to different people. This quality assurance training helps you to learn concepts of software testing including hpqc, hpqtpuft, selenium, jira, and sql and load runner. Software testing and quality assurance fundamentals free download. Fundamentals of software quality software quality services. Software quality assurance sqa is a set of activities for ensuring quality in software engineering processes that ultimately results, or at least gives. Rigorous software testing contributes significantly to the value these business systems can deliver. Software testing and quality assurance fundamentals download qa software testing course that will help you get a manual software testing job.

Differences criteria software quality assurance sqa software quality control sqc definition sqa is a set of activities for ensuring quality in. Fundamentals of software quality assurance software quality assurance what is not tracked is not done in software, so many things need to be done management cannot track all of them. This quality assurance qa software testing practical training tutorials is designed for those who do not have an it nackground or are new to the it industry and are aspiring for a job in the quality assurance qa software testing area. The fundamentals of quality assurance certificate program is of interest to those who are seeking employment in the quality assurance field or to those who are looking for a career change within their organization. Software testing occurs throughout the development life cycle, and these tests require a deft hand to execute well. Apr 29, 2020 in this course, you will learn basic skills and concepts of software testing. Software quality management and assurance techniques xenonstack. The course is suitable for testers working in any testing. Software quality management activities are generally divided up into three core components. Apr 01, 2020 software testing and quality assurance fundamentals download qa software testing course that will help you get a manual software testing job. A testing organization needs to balance these three components, quality, cost, and time, in order to be successful and. Software quality assurance software testing fundamentals. Will get a general idea about the profession will know what a day in the life of a software tester looks like will get familiarised with some necessary vocabulary will get some hints for a. In this course, you will learn basic skills and concepts of software testing.

Fundamentals of software testing provides an eyeopening view into this challenging task based on several sources of industry best practice. Software quality assurance sqa is a set of activities for ensuring quality in software engineering processes. This practical three day short course will give you a comprehensive understanding of the software testing process and the importance of testing at all stages of the software development lifecycle. Describe the basic concepts within quality management systems, including the iso 9000 series standards.

Chapter 11 assuring the quality of software maintenance components 254 11. Appreciate the planning and work elements for a typical quality assurance qa system. Software testing and quality assurance fundamentals about the course qa software testing course that will help you get a manual software testing job. Below are some of the best practices for 2020, that a quality assurance tester should apply. Free download udemy software testing and quality assurance fundamentals. How to think about quality when you believe its an appropriate time to begin. Quality assurance qa training online learn software. Introduction to software testing and qa fundamentals. Edwards demings writings form the basis of the quality movementdiscipline. Udemy software testing and quality assurance fundamentals. From quality management concepts for it, teaching sqa in an industrial environment, and the inspection process, to the impact of sqa certification on the hiring process, software quality metrics recommendations, and software reliability, this invaluable book serves as your a onestop resource for complete and current software quality assurance. Learn and start your career as software quality assurance field from the experienced professional. Weigh the pros and cons of technologies, products and projects you are considering. Define quality for productsservices in terms of customer and supplier needs.

Software quality is recognized differently depending on each perspective, including that of the clients, maintainers, and users. This course will provide you with the knowledge required to attempt the international software testing qualifications board istqb foundation exam. This software testing fundamentals course covers software testing topics like testing techniques, testing types, software development life cycle, test case, bug report, bug life cycle, common interview questions and sample answers. Software testing and qa fundamentals search software quality. Software quality fundamentals software quality assurance. With the help of this course you can qa software testing course that will help you get a manual software testing job. D y patil school of mca, pune software quality assurance fundamentals 1. Sqa is a set of activities for ensuring quality in software engineering processes that ultimately result in quality in software products. It defines ways to assess the effectiveness of how one approaches. Lessons are taught using reallife examples for improved learning. Software quality management and assurance techniques.

Software quality assurance foundations and fundamentals. Differences criteria software quality assurance sqa software quality control sqc definition sqa is a set of activities for ensuring quality in software engineering. I used a qa software testing job to get into the new field, and it worked like a charm. The course is suitable for testers working in any testing role in the software quality assurance environment. Fundamentals of software quality assurance skills portal.

Sometimes, it is necessary to differentiate between the client, who is responsible for acquiring the software, and the users, who will ultimately use it. Aug 16, 2018 i used a qa software testing job to get into the new field, and it worked like a charm. This course unveils what software testing and quality assurance are, provides job hunting and interview advice, and gives a realistic picture of what your day as a manual software tester would look like. Qa software testing course that will help you get a manual software testing job. Software testing and quality assurance fundamentals free. Many test automation tools offer record and playback testing. Odc is a standardized approach to software quality, developed by ibm. Software testing and quality assurance fundamentals. Sqa is an ongoing process within the software development life cycle sdlc that routinely checks the developed software to ensure it meets the desired. What youll learn will get a general idea about the profession will know what a day in the life of a software tester looks like will get familiarised. App dev teams face pressure to deliver software frequently and to a high quality standard. If you are curious about software testing but yet hesitant, think of it as a gateway career opportunity. People often get confused between the two but there is a huge difference. These skills range from writing automation scripts using scripting languages, system and web administration, certain aspects of project management to unit testing.

Software quality assurance fundamentals protech training. Unit i fundamentals of software quality assurance software. As a quality assurance manager or analyst, our very title tells us what our role is we assure quality. Include risk management with quality assurance most people think that qa is a synonym to testing but actually, quality assurance is.

Software quality assurance fundamentals linkedin slideshare. It catches bugs, functional mismatch and code execution obstacles in software to counter insufficient or inadequate software from getting released in the market. Software testing and quality assurance fundamentals 4. Step by step guide to learn manual and automation testing. Differences between software quality assurance and. Differences between software quality assurance and software. Many people enjoy doing software testing and quality assurance and stay in their jobs for many years. Quality assurance set up an organized and logical set of organizational processes deciding on software development standards paired with regulatory processes. Software quality this section gets the complete software quality assurance tutorial for beginners covering software testing, software engineering, software architecture and design etc. Part of quality management focused on providing confidence that quality requirements will be fulfilled.

This online video tutorial is specially designed for beginners with little or no manual testing experience. Will get a general idea about the profession will know what a day in the life of a software tester looks like will get familiarised with some necessary vocabulary will get some. That is the role of software quality assurance sqa. Sqa is an ongoing process within the software development life cycle sdlc that routinely checks the developed software to ensure it meets desired quality measures. Software testing and quality assurance fundamentals udemy. The activities establish and evaluate the processes that produce products.

Understanding the customers priority for quality assurance while developing software products and strategic planning to execute it is a central. In this course, learn about qa practices within the context of. Learn the fundamentals of software quality assurance for all testing roles course overview customers and business needs result in frequent, even daily, demands for software changes. Software quality assurance fundamentals of testing. Software quality assurance sqa software quality control sqc definition. The course begins with a look at the overall subject of quality and the evolution of quality thinking and practices in the field of software development. Move into better qa with shift left and shift right testing. Differences between software quality assurance sqa and software quality control sqc listed here are meant to discourage people from wrongfully using the term quality assurance qa and quality control qc interchangeably. Quality assurance qa software testing fundamentals for beginners conducted online through handson practical approach. Software quality assurance sqa is a set of activities for ensuring quality in software engineering processes that ultimately results, or at least gives confidence, in the quality of software. Webapplication software testing fundamentals test analyst closed. While quality assurance is all about preventive activities, quality control focuses on corrective processes. Fundamentals of quality assurance software testing tools.

1282 1023 1399 188 1489 1015 29 663 346 1081 208 109 656 576 58 1481 157 56 217 1022 89 818 932 1367 1306 1399 869 671 1155 1007 975 1214 627